The North Atlantic Council (NAC), led by NATO Deputy Secretary General Mircea Geoană, is on a two-day visit to Bosnia and Herzegovina where they held the first meeting with BiH Presidency Chairman Zeljko Komsic Presidency member Denis Becirovic.

The Deputy Secretary-General and the ambassadors of the NATO member states will meet with the Council of Ministers Chair, Borjana Kristo, and government members at 2:15 pm.

After the meeting, Bosnia’s Foreign Minister Elmedin Konakovic and the Deputy Secretary General of NATO, Mircea Geoană, will address the media at a press conference at 4:50 pm.

On the same day, the NAC will meet with the Parliamentary Assembly Board.

On February 2, 2024, the NATO Deputy Secretary and NATO ambassadors will meet with think tank representatives and university students in Bosnia. In the afternoon, the Deputy Secretary General and NAC will discuss practical cooperation between NATO and BiH with their colleagues and will visit the Rajlovac military base.

The Deputy Secretary-General and NATO ambassadors will also meet with the commander of the NATO headquarters in Sarajevo and the EUFOR commander, as well as with the High Representative in BiH, Christian Schmidt, and representatives of the international community in BiH.
